We can perform some troubleshooting steps to help fix the issue. You can use a private browser to enhance the functionality of the application. You'll find the keyboard shortcuts below:

 

  • Google Chrome: press Ctrl + Shift + N
  • Mozilla Firefox: press Ctrl Shift + P
  • Microsoft Edge: press Ctrl + Shift + P
  • Safari: press Command + Shift +N

 

Once you're able to proceed to the page, you can clear the browser's cache to keep this from happening again. Too much-cached data can slow down QuickBooks and causes unusual behavior. You can also opt for other supported browsers.

 

However, if you're still seeing the error, you can try using another card or updating another billing information. Here's how:

 

  1. Sign in to QuickBooks Self-Employed in a web browser. Don't use the mobile app.
  2. Select your profile ⚙ icon and then Billing info.
  3. In the Payment Information section, select Edit ✎.
  4. In the Wallet list, you can choose the second option to add another new payment for online billing:
    • Edit the payment method used for QuickBooks Online billing (expiration date, billing address, and account holder name)
    • Add a new payment to be used for QuickBooks Online billing
    • Switch QuickBooks Online billing to the previously stored payment method
  5. After saving your change, the payment method will be displayed in the Payment information section
